Output 28605c07f4d138d8bf00aaec0d543023d1dc94446eeaea528c7f278e598d2dce:3

value
13077037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efd1949f6fa350ecc418ab1e523867eb00862114 OP_EQUAL
address
3PZ4VJZnrdUW711JFC72dAkphYxL3orktT
transaction
28605c07f4d138d8bf00aaec0d543023d1dc94446eeaea528c7f278e598d2dce
spent
true